BAHIR DAR, ETHIOPIA - OCTOBER 01: A group of woman IDP's from Wag Hemra in the Amhara region are seen sitting quietly in a make shift living space at the Zanzalima Market Center on October 01, 2021 in Bahir Dar, Ethiopia. The internally displaced people or IDP's came to Bahir Dar in most cases on foot walking up to two weeks to escape the cross border invasion of the Amhara region by the TPLF. The almost yearlong conflict between the Tigray People's Liberation Front and federal and allied forces has spilled outside Tigray into neighboring regions of Amhara and Afar when the TPLF invaded both regions, recently displacing tens of thousands of people, according to the ICRC.
